30/09/2018, 19:40

Hỏi về lý thuyết C

Mọi người cho mình hỏi nếu 1 biết khai báo ngoài tất cả các hàm thì nó gọi là external variable hay global variable vậy

17XGOD viết 21:46 ngày 30/09/2018

Global variable

Nguyễn Đức Anh viết 21:47 ngày 30/09/2018

Nếu mình không lầm thì trong quyển The C programming language viết là external variable mỗi chỗ ghi 1 kiểu chả rõ ntn .

Pham Van Hai viết 21:50 ngày 30/09/2018

Global/local variable là khái niệm chung cho các ngôn ngữ. Còn C dùng khái niệm là external/automatic variable. Về cơ bản chúng có bản chất giống nhau.

Bé tập Code viết 21:48 ngày 30/09/2018

Không chính xác lắm.

externalscope(phạm vi của biến), nó sẽ đi với internal.

automaticstorage duration(thời gian sống của biến), nó sẽ đi với static, dynamic, thread

Bài liên quan
0